This describes the influence that androgen hormones, primarily testosterone and its metabolites like dihydrotestosterone (DHT), exert on various domains of brain function. Androgens modulate cognitive processes, including spatial awareness, executive function, and verbal memory, through direct interaction with neuronal receptors. Maintaining optimal androgenic balance is recognized as critical for sustaining neurocognitive health across the lifespan, particularly in aging populations.
Origin
The understanding of this relationship stems from classical endocrinology and the subsequent development of neuroendocrinology, acknowledging the brain as a primary target organ for steroid hormones. Early clinical observations of cognitive changes following castration or androgen replacement therapy provided the empirical basis for this specialized field of study. Contemporary research focuses on the molecular pathways and receptor distribution within the hippocampus and prefrontal cortex.
Mechanism
Androgens cross the blood-brain barrier, binding to androgen receptors (AR) located in key brain regions involved in memory and mood regulation. This receptor binding alters gene transcription, influencing neurogenesis, synaptic plasticity, and the production of neurotrophic factors. Furthermore, testosterone can be aromatized to estrogen, which also plays a significant neuroprotective role, highlighting the complex, multifaceted nature of the androgenic effect on neuronal health and cognitive performance.
